Importance of online reputation for healthcare practices
In today's digital age, online reputation is crucial for businesses to thrive. The healthcare industry is no exception. With the majority of patients relying on online reviews before choosing a healthcare provider, it is essential for practices to establish a positive online presence. A strong online reputation can lead to increased patient trust, greater visibility, and higher patient acquisition and retention rates.
Increased Patient Trust
Patients want to feel confident in their choice of healthcare providers. Positive reviews from other patients can help build this confidence by providing social proof that your practice offers quality care and excellent service. Patients are more likely to choose a healthcare provider with high ratings and positive feedback than one with low or no ratings at all.

Tips for improving and managing online reviews
As the healthcare industry continues to shift towards a more patient-centric model, online reviews have become an increasingly important aspect of a practice's reputation. Positive reviews can attract new patients and improve overall trust in the practice, while negative reviews can damage a practice's reputation and drive potential patients away. Therefore, managing online reviews is crucial for healthcare practices looking to boost their reputation.
Encouraging patients to leave reviews
One effective way for healthcare practices to encourage patients to leave positive reviews is by incentivizing them. This could be as simple as offering discounts on future visits or sending personalized thank-you notes after they have left a review. Practices should also make it easy for patients to leave feedback by providing links or QR codes that direct them straight to review sites such as Google My Business or Yelp.
It is important that practices do not pressure their patients into leaving positive reviews, however. Reviews should always be honest and genuine, and any attempts at manipulating them could backfire and harm the practice's reputation instead.
Responding to reviews
Responding promptly and professionally to both positive and negative feedback shows that the practice values its patients' opinions and cares about their experience. When responding, it is important for healthcare professionals to acknowledge any concerns raised in negative feedback and offer solutions if appropriate.
When responding publicly on review platforms such as Google My Business or Yelp, it is also important for healthcare professionals not only address the reviewer but also show other readers that they take all feedback seriously.

Monitoring reviews across multiple platforms
In order to effectively manage their online reputation, healthcare practices must monitor reviews across all platforms where they have a presence. This includes not only Google My Business and Yelp but also social media channels such as Facebook.
By monitoring reviews regularly, practices can quickly respond to any negative feedback and address any issues that may arise. They can also identify areas for improvement in their practice based on recurring themes found in the feedback.
To make this process more manageable, practices should consider using tools that aggregate reviews from multiple sources into one dashboard. These tools allow them to easily keep track of all their online reviews and respond promptly when necessary.
Importance of responding to negative reviews
As a healthcare practice, it is essential to respond to negative reviews in a professional and empathetic manner. Negative feedback can be damaging to the reputation of your practice if left unaddressed. Responding promptly and professionally to negative reviews shows that you care about your patients' experiences and are committed to providing high-quality care. One tip for addressing negative feedback is to acknowledge the patient's concerns and apologize for any inconvenience or dissatisfaction they may have experienced. This demonstrates empathy towards their situation and helps them feel heard. It also gives you an opportunity to explain any misunderstandings or offer solutions like scheduling another appointment with a different provider or issuing a refund.
Another important tip is not getting defensive, as this could escalate the situation further. Instead, focus on finding common ground with the patient by actively listening and offering solutions that meet their needs.

Monitoring online mentions
As healthcare practices increasingly rely on online reviews and feedback to attract new patients, it is critical to monitor online mentions across various platforms and channels. By tracking and responding to these mentions in a timely and professional manner, healthcare practices can boost their reputation, build trust with current and potential patients, and ultimately improve patient outcomes.
Tracking online mentions
The first step in monitoring online mentions is effectively tracking them across various platforms such as social media, review sites, blogs, forums, and news articles. Healthcare practices should regularly search for their practice name or relevant keywords related to their services using tools like Google Alerts or Hootsuite streams. This will help them stay up-to-date on what patients are saying about their practice while also identifying any potential issues that need attention.
It's also important for healthcare practices to track metrics such as the number of positive/negative reviews received over time or the sentiment analysis of those reviews. By doing so they can identify patterns in feedback which may lead towards specific areas where improvement is needed.
